Matthew 5:46-47
New American Bible (Revised Edition)
46 For if you love those who love you, what recompense will you have? Do not the tax collectors[a] do the same? 47 And if you greet your brothers only, what is unusual about that? Do not the pagans do the same?[b]
Read full chapterFootnotes
- 5:46 Tax collectors: Jews who were engaged in the collection of indirect taxes such as tolls and customs. See note on Mk 2:14.
- 5:47 Jesus’ disciples must not be content with merely usual standards of conduct; see Mt 5:20 where the verb “surpass” (Greek perisseuō) is cognate with the unusual (perisson) of this verse.
